Why Voltage Must Be Confirmed Before the Container Is Booked

A mobile egg-laying block machine in stock means nothing if the motor will not start on arrival.

I once watched a QMY18-15 ship to a site in Nigeria where the client ran a diesel generator with unstable frequency output. The hydraulic pump could not build pressure, and the vibration motor stalled under load. We had to air-freight a step-down transformer and a voltage stabilizer at our own cost — a loss that erased the entire margin on that order. Now, before any mobile egg-laying block machine in stock leaves our yard, I pull the motor nameplate, cross-check the destination port’s grid standard or the buyer’s generator spec sheet, and confirm the control panel language [NEED_CITE: voltage and frequency standards by export market]. That extra day on the dock prevents weeks of silence from a job site.

Reading the Specs That Actually Matter on Site

The hydraulic system on the QMY18-15 was upgraded from the earlier QMY12-15 platform, meaning higher molding pressure is available for denser block formats. However, hydraulic pressure alone does not guarantee block strength — it must be matched to your specific cement-to-aggregate ratio and the moisture content of your local sand. The no-pallet egg-laying design eliminates a significant ongoing material cost, but it places higher demands on your ground preparation: the laying surface must be flat, firm, and properly cured before the machine travels over freshly placed blocks. Vibration force and cycle time interact directly with block density; running a shorter cycle to chase output numbers will produce blocks that crumble during handling. Always request the factory test record showing cycle time and pressure settings for the exact block format you intend to produce.

The Cost of Skipping Pre-Shipment Configuration Checks

Buyers who treat a mobile block machine as a catalogue purchase — selecting a model without confirming voltage, control language, or mould format — routinely face commissioning delays that erase any time saved by ordering from stock. A machine wired for 380V/50Hz arriving at a 440V/60Hz site will burn out the hydraulic pump motor within the first shift [NEED_CITE: motor failure rates from voltage mismatch in exported machinery]. Similarly, a control panel displaying in a language the local operators cannot read leads to incorrect parameter settings and inconsistent block quality. These are not warranty issues; they are configuration oversights that shift the cost burden entirely onto the buyer.
